I have been interviewing a number of fantastic women on my series, "Silencing your inner critic". One of the ideas that has recently been shared with me is the concept of creating your own "Personal Board", of people outside of your normal network to give you a different perspective, provide different ideas and to hold you accountable for the actions that you say you will undertake.
